Quellcode des Linux-Init-Prozesses [geschlossen]

8

Ich möchte herausfinden, was genau im init-Prozess (/ sbin / init) von Linux vor sich geht, aber es ist ziemlich schwierig, einen zu finden. Können Sie mir sagen, wer den Quellcode von init-Prozess beibehält?

    
jaeyong 22.03.2013, 07:05
quelle

3 Antworten

10

Das hängt von der Linux-Version ab. Traditionell wurde sysvinit verwendet.

Heutzutage verwenden viele Linux-Distributionen upstart .

Einige andere, wie Fedora, verwenden systemd .

    
mvp 22.03.2013, 07:13
quelle
4

Sie können den Quellcode des sysvinit -Pakets hier herunterladen.

Beachten Sie, dass einige Linux-Distributionen System V Init nicht mehr verwenden. Zum Beispiel verwenden Debian, Fedora und Ubuntu stattdessen den Upstart .

    
Frédéric Hamidi 22.03.2013 07:10
quelle
0

Es gibt verschiedene Varianten von init. Viele Linux-Distributionen verwenden systemd, während Ubuntu beispielsweise Upstart verwendet. Der Quellcode kann von der Projektwebsite oder über den Paketmanager des Systems heruntergeladen werden.

    
Joni 22.03.2013 07:14
quelle

Tags und Links